As industries evolve and new technologies emerge, the skills needed for tomorrow’s workforce are transforming rapidly. For students at Grenada School District, understanding these future-focused skills can provide a competitive edge and prepare them for careers in fields that are just beginning to take shape.

One of the most sought-after skill areas for the future is robotics and automation. As more industries integrate robotics to enhance efficiency, knowledge of programming, controlling automated systems, and managing robotics in production settings will be highly valued. Grenada High School is at the forefront of this shift, offering students courses in engineering and computer science that cover robotics basics and coding. These classes equip students with the fundamentals needed to operate and troubleshoot automated systems—a skill in high demand across all advanced manufacturing sectors, from companies like Milwaukee Tool, Novipax, Modine, and ADP to potential future employers in robotics-heavy industries.

Cybersecurity and data protection are also rapidly growing fields, essential in a digital world where data breaches are frequent. Students who develop skills in network management, data security, and troubleshooting hardware gain a foundation in cybersecurity that can apply across various industries. Grenada High School’s Cybersecurity program introduces students to IT pathways and teaches them to protect sensitive data, a skill that is indispensable to every modern company, from healthcare facilities to manufacturing plants that rely on secure data transfer and storage.

In the field of advanced manufacturing, knowledge of sustainable practices and environmentally friendly production methods is becoming increasingly critical. As regional industries consider their environmental impact, students with training in green technology and sustainable practices are well-prepared for careers in companies that prioritize eco-friendly solutions. Grenada High School is gradually integrating sustainability concepts into its Career Technology curriculum, ensuring students understand the importance of resource efficiency and environmentally responsible manufacturing.

Another future-oriented skill is AI and machine learning literacy. With artificial intelligence influencing areas like healthcare diagnostics, manufacturing quality control, and automated customer service, understanding the basics of AI and its applications gives students a head start. GSD’s STEM programs introduce students to data analysis and algorithmic thinking, foundational for understanding AI and data-driven decision-making.

Finally, adaptability and continuous learning are essential skills in a rapidly changing world. GSD’s project-based learning and flexible curriculum from PreK to 12th grade foster these qualities, encouraging students to learn independently, adapt to new challenges, and embrace lifelong learning. These soft skills—alongside technical proficiencies—help students remain agile and prepared for emerging roles and industries.

By developing these future-focused skills, students gain both technical and adaptable capabilities that will position them competitively in tomorrow’s job market. With a commitment to building these skills, GSD ensures students are ready not only for today’s jobs but also for the career opportunities that lie ahead in an increasingly dynamic world.
